Quote:
Originally Posted by dmax500 View Post
check your injection harness. common on lly.
X2. If it sounds like a bag of hammers, there's a good chance you've got a rub-through on the injector harness where they zip tied it to the alternator bracket. I'd check there. If it's worn through, you know the problem. If it's not, I'd still cut the zip tie, insulate the sucker with a split piece of heater hose, then carefully zip tie it back in place.
